Latest Patents

David G Storm holds a patent for an ECG electrode impedance checking system designed for emergency medical services. This invention features a circuit that checks multiple impedances with a common connection point. During the initial calibration transmission, the impedance of each ECG electrode contact is automatically and sequentially verified using an AC non-polarizing signal. This signal also serves as the ECG subcarrier for medical data telemetry. The system processes the ECG telemetry calibration signal to provide sequential switching control. Poor electrode contacts are visually indicated to the paramedic in charge, allowing for corrections before ECG telemetry begins. This innovation significantly improves the reliability of ECG data in critical situations.
